Output 63704925bfa28dd639bd646e53e427206e23aef6df9e13c1c57f50efb0fd4ece:25

value
860428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c6a3e966d3e4f70914cf90681e2931f1785d20c OP_EQUAL
address
32pfJqn586Bs7HbqzkHRYTvkivXCiT7v2W
transaction
63704925bfa28dd639bd646e53e427206e23aef6df9e13c1c57f50efb0fd4ece